i <br />Susan McCannon -2- July 17, 1995 <br />3. NCIG submits a bid or an estimate of the cost to perform <br />the additional reclamation work required by the technical <br />revision. The bid or cost estimate will include the work <br />required to repair the slump over the east portal. <br />4. The DMG agrees to determine the amount of bond to be <br />released by subtracting the agreed upon item B3 cost from <br />the phase I bond release amount of $172,800. <br />5. The Board agrees to amend DMG's bond release decision so <br />the amount calculated in B4 above is released before the <br />work called for by the technical revision in undertaken <br />by NCIG. <br />6. DMG and the Board agree the actions called for in B4 thru <br />B7 will be completed in sufficient time for NCIG to <br />complete the work called for in the plan before October <br />31, 1995, assuming NCIG submits the Technical Revision <br />application no later than August 4, 1995. <br />7. DMG agrees to conduct a final inspection of the site <br />before November 15, 1995. <br />C. The Board agrees to release the balance of the $172,800 as <br />soon as the work called for in the reclamation plan is <br />completed, inspected and approved. <br />The application for a technical revision will address the following <br />issues: <br />1. Stabilization of the terrace outslopes; <br />2. Backfilling of the cut slope at the east end of the mine; <br />3. Removal of culvert C3; and <br />4. Disposal of waste rock. <br />This agreement is only valid if OSM agrees NCIG's approved <br />reclamation plan conforms to Colorado's approved program and DMG <br />confirms in writing its agreement with the provisions in B. and C. <br />above. <br />NCIG urges DMG to perform its topsoil depth survey of the reclaimed <br />areas within 60-days. <br />Please call if you have any questions. <br />Sincerely, <br />Jim/~ P.E. <br />Consulting Engineer <br />cc: Rushton Backer <br />
